What might 29 MIDDLETON ROAD be worth now?

29 MIDDLETON ROAD might now be worth an estimated £304,039.

This is based on house price inflation of 60%, between December 2014 and February 2025, for semi-detached houses, in the West Northamptonshire local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 60%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 29 MIDDLETON ROAD of £190,000 on 8th December 2014. For the value to have increased from £190,000 to £304,039 over the eleven years and ten months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 29 MIDDLETON ROAD has moved in line with the HPI for semi-detached houses in the West Northamptonshire local authority area.
  • The December 2014 sale price of £190,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 29 MIDDLETON ROAD has not materially changed since December 2014.
